Really lovely take on the sous voile style. Balanced and not at all aggressive, with primary green apple and sea salt flavors. Reminiscent of a softer take on fino. Rounds out with a little nuttiness, but it comes through more as salinity than that roasted and curried note some have. And all for $25. Special.
